Understanding Portfolio Holdings And Investment Strategy
Diversified Global Investments
The church maintains a large investment portfolio focused on long-term growth, including equities, fixed income, and private investments. This diversified approach aims to preserve capital and generate steady returns to fund operations and future needs.
Oversight And Governance
A professional investment team operates under strict guidelines to manage risk and align with the church’s values. Regular reviews and prudent management practices support sustained financial health over decades of market cycles.
Revenue Streams And Donation Practices
Tithing And Fast Offerings
Members contribute tithes and fast offerings, which form the primary source of operating revenue. These funds support local congregations, building maintenance, and global outreach initiatives while remaining separate from investment income.
Other Income Sources
Revenue also comes from rental properties, intellectual property, and returns from owned businesses managed under church oversight. This mix helps fund programs without relying exclusively on member contributions.
Expenditures And Humanitarian Programs
Local Congregation Support
Expenditures cover meetinghouse operations, leadership support, and local service projects that strengthen community ties and spiritual development. This direct support enables consistent day-to-day ministry.
Global Humanitarian Efforts
Significant resources fund disaster relief, food security, clean water, and medical supplies in partnership with local organizations. These efforts often operate at large scale and respond rapidly to emerging crises worldwide.
